Injective Labs

Injective Labs is a research and development company co-founded by Eric Chen and Albert Chon in 2018. Injective Labs focuses on creating Web3 infrastructure and finance technologies. It is one of the core contributors to Injective.
History
In May 2022, Injective Labs integrated Wormhole to boost its cross-chain capabilities, streamlining asset transfers across multiple blockchains.
In August 2022, Injective Labs raised US$40 million to be used to create a layer 1 blockchain optimized for financial applications.
In January 2023, as reported by TechCrunch, launched its $150 million venture group to support decentralized applications (dApps) built on Injective.
Morons
In March 2021, Injective Labs acquired a Banksy artwork titled "Morons (White)" for $95,000 from Taglialatella Galleries in New York. The company subsequently destroyed the artwork in a public act of burning, which was broadcast live on their Twitter account, BurntBanksy.
